  • Providing support in developing and ensuring Implementation of the developed policies and procedures that guides day operations of the Investigations department.
  • Preparing department work plans and budget in line with the approved directorate budget.
  • Conducting forensic and asset tracing Investigations on corruption and economic crimes in line with the established guidelines.
  • Carrying out preliminary forensic investigations on reported cases by examining and reviewing the existing records from a troubled financial institution.
  • Providing information required by Bank Fraud Investigation department to support non-conviction-based recovery.
  • Collaborating evidence collected by other parties on corruption and economic crimes cases for troubled financial institutions.
  • Responding to complaints and correspondences from relevant government agencies on the issues arising from investigations undertaken by the department.
  • Attending assigned court cases to give testimony on behalf of the troubled financial institutions.
  • Compiling information required to facilitate preservation of identified assets deemed to belong to the troubled institutions pending court determination of ownership in the interest of depositors and creditors.
  • Compiling status report on troubled institution cases been investigated by other government investigation agencies to enable management make timely decisions on recovery options.
